Abstract
The present invention is directed to a pile driver with a lead that is capable of receiving and supporting a pile in a substantially horizontal orientation and subsequently rotating the lead and received pile from the substantially horizontal orientation to a substantially vertical orientation needed before the pile can be driven into the earth. In one embodiment of the pile driver, the chassis is of a relatively short length to be more maneuverable and the lead is capable of supporting a long and/or quite massive pile. To prevent the chassis, lead, and pile from tipping or being placed in an unstable condition, the pile driver further comprises a movable counterweight system. The method is also directed to methods of using such a pile driver to accomplish the driving of a pile.

Abstract
The present invention is directed to a precast girder that is used as the outer-most lateral girder in a bridge superstructure. In one embodiment, the girder is comprised of a first flange, a second flange that is separated from the first flange, and a web that connects the first flange to the second flange so that the resulting combination of the first flange, second flange, and web generally has an I-beam cross-section. The girder further includes an edge portion that is connected to the second flange and extends away from the first and second flanges.

Abstract
The present invention is directed to an apparatus for use in constructing a bridge comprised of a superstructure and a substructure that supports the superstructure and is comprised of foundations and piers. In one embodiment, the apparatus is comprised of a truss structure, a trolley that is supported by the truss structure and used to move materials used to build the bridge along at least a portion of the truss, a support structure for supporting the truss structure, and rotatable lead that can receive a substructure related element from the trolley and be used to rotate the element to a desired position to further the construction of the bridge.
